What is the latest data on franchising in the U.S.? $757 billion in direct economic output 759,000 franchise establishments 8.2 million jobs in franchise establishments Over the last year, the fastest growing franchise sectors include: Quick Service Restaurants (7.3% economic growth) Table/Full Service Restaurants (7.2% economic growth) Personal Services (7.0% economic growth) Lodging (6.2% economic growth

IFA s Convention is one of the biggest and oldest gatherings of the international franchise community every year. Now in its 59th year, IFA's Annual Convention features top speakers, franchise experts, development and networking opportunities with over 4,000 franchise leaders. The IFA Convention includes ICFE Special Sessions, the Annual Leadership Conference and Franchising Gives Back. An exhibit hall will showcase the latest products and services of well over 200 companies supplying services to the franchise industry. Recognizing the ever-increasing significance of franchised business moving across borders, IFA will host a lounge for international attendees and feature a track of international educational programming.
